#5349d1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5349d1 is composed of 32.5% red, 28.6%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.3% cyan, 65.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 244.4 degrees, a saturation of 59.6% and a lightness of 55.3%. #5349d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#a692ff with #0000a3.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#5349d1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5349d1 has RGB values of R:83, G:73, B:209 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0.65,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 5458385.

Shades and Tints of #5349d1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020106 is the darkest color, while #f6f5fd is the lightest one.
